Title: Hironori Sakata: Innovator in Display Technology
Introduction
Hironori Sakata is a notable inventor based in Kawasaki, Japan. He has made significant contributions to the field of display technology, holding a total of 2 patents. His work focuses on innovative phosphor materials that enhance display devices.
Latest Patents
Sakata's latest patents include a display device and a green phosphor. The display device comprises at least one phosphor layer, which contains a green phosphor represented by the formula: (AB)(ZnMn)AlO, where A is an element selected from Ca, Ba, and Sr, B is a rare-earth element, x is a number satisfying 0.0001 ≤ x ≤ 0.1, and y is a number satisfying 0.02 ≤ y ≤ 0.14. Additionally, he has developed a phosphor with a magnetoplumbite-type crystal structure, which includes at least one element selected from B, Si, P, Ge, Ti, V, Ni, Ta, Nb, Mo, W, Yb, Tm, and Bi.
